Output 42b8e07e586d3df926655845149dec960931a35df1f243794b6a66826d5d1c1d:1

value
267010
script pubkey
OP_0 OP_PUSHBYTES_20 8eef50e691f1f9bf7260e982af602f37e89f2151
address
bc1q3mh4pe5378um7unqaxp27cp0xl5f7g23au22ys
transaction
42b8e07e586d3df926655845149dec960931a35df1f243794b6a66826d5d1c1d
confirmations
301533
spent
true